Demystifying Smart Keys: What They Are and How They Work
Smart keys, also keyless entry systems, have become a staple in modern vehicles. Unlike traditional keys that rely on a physical keyhole, smart keys utilize electromagnetic signals to validate the vehicle owner and grant access.
Usually, a smart key comprises a tiny computer embedded within a plastic case. This transponder chip holds a unique identification sequence that is paired with the vehicle's electronic control unit (ECU). When you press the remote button, the transponder chip emits a signal that is picked up by the vehicle's antenna.
This signals to the ECU that the key is valid. Upon successful authentication, the, the locks unlock.
